A Winter Healing Arts Market & Community Gathering
In the heart of winter, as the mountains rest beneath snow and silence, Lights in the Valley gathers the luminous healers, intuitives, and artists of the Gunnison Valley for a weekend of reconnection, renewal, and discovery.
This two-day indoor event invites the community to explore the depth of healing and spiritual wisdom that already lives among us. Within a softly lit market hall, visitors can experience mini sessions with local practitioners — from Reiki and intuitive readings to massage, astrology, sound healing, herbal remedies, and energy work. The fair offers an opportunity to meet the valley’s healers, learn their gifts, and experience how our collective light strengthens when we come together.
Workshops and group experiences will take place in an adjoining space and under a 20×20 tent transformed into a sanctuary for small group process. These sessions range from guided meditation and breathwork to creative ritual and somatic healing. Some will be offered freely as community gifts, others as ticketed immersive journeys.

Call for Healers, Readers, and Lightworkers of the Gunnison Valley
Join us for the inaugural Lights in the Valley: A Metaphysical Fair
We are now accepting applications for practitioners, artists, and teachers to participate in a two-day community event highlighting the depth of healing and spiritual wisdom within our valley.
Lights in the Valley will feature 25–40 local practitioners offering mini sessions, products, readings, and demonstrations throughout the day. The event will also include both free and ticketed workshops in a cozy 20×20 group tent and a larger gathering space.
We are seeking participants who offer modalities such as:
- Energy & bodywork (Reiki, massage, polarity, craniosacral, etc.)
- Intuitive arts (tarot, astrology, mediumship, channeling)
- Somatic, breath, and sound healing
- Herbal, crystal, and elemental work
- Creative & ritual arts (intuitive painting, movement, ceremony)
Practitioner Details
- Booth spaces are available ( 10×10 or 10 x 15).
- Booth fees range from $75–$150 depending on size.
- Participants may sell goods, offer mini sessions, or give demonstrations.
- Optional opportunity to lead a workshop (free community or ticketed immersive).
- All practitioners must reside in or near the Gunnison Valley.
